How much do internship virtual english teacher j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 28, 2026, the average hourly pay for internship virtual english teacher in the United States is $15.54,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$12.50 and $17.55 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Internship Virtual English Teacher vs Virtual English Tutor?

AspectInternship Virtual English TeacherVirtual English Tutor
CredentialsBasic TEFL/TESOL certification often requiredSame certifications often preferred or required
Work EnvironmentRemote, online teaching environment, often part of an internship programRemote, online, one-on-one or group tutoring sessions
Employer & Industry UsageEducational institutions, language schools, online platformsOnline tutoring platforms, freelance, private clients
Search & Comparison IntentLearning about internship opportunities and entry-level rolesSeeking private or supplemental English language practice

The Internship Virtual English Teacher typically involves a structured program with educational institutions or online platforms, focusing on gaining teaching experience. In contrast, a Virtual English Tutor usually offers personalized lessons to individual students or small groups, often on a freelance basis. Both roles require similar certifications and are performed remotely, but they differ mainly in scope, purpose, and employment setting.

Virtual English Language Arts Teacher, Grades 7-12 – Indiana Statewide

Hoosier College and Career Academy


The Virtual English Language Arts Teacher, Grades 7-12 will plan, carry out, evaluate, teach, and supervise instructional lessons and activities in a high school or middle school English Language Arts class through Blackboard Connect, the virtual classroom. The teacher will also be responsible for small groups and daily monitoring of school’s universal screener programs. 

Essential Duties and Responsibilities:  

  • Devote your undivided attention to HCCA students and families during operating hours from 8:00 a.m. to 4:30 p.m., Monday through Friday, with a 30 minute lunch break 
  • Learn the K12 curriculum in its entirety for assigned grade levels 
  • Demonstrate knowledge of the Indiana Academic Standards and how both align to the K12 curriculum 
  • Annually map and review grade level/subject area content to ensure K12 curriculum is aligned to the Indiana Academic Standard. 
  • Understand overall diversity of assigned families and individual characteristics of students/parents; specifically, how this impacts support needed 
  • Create and develop weekly lesson plans 
  • Collaborate with grade level/department team, administration, Interventionists, Special Education teachers, and Instructional Coaches to support student success 
  • Support parents with student curricular and instructional issues 
  • Monitor student academic progress and attendance daily 
  • Collect and analyze data on student progress for records and data meetings 
  • Participate in grade level/department data meetings 
  • Create action steps based on student data 
  • Form and maintain data-driven small group sessions for re-teaching and enrichment of content. 
  • Communicate grades/progress with students, Learning Coaches, and appropriate staff by e-mail, phone, and in course announcements 
  • Prepare students for state standardized testing 
  • Attend IEP meetings as required 
  • Utilize the TAP Teacher Evaluation rubric as a guide for effective instruction 
  • Fulfill any other duties as assigned by administration

Required Qualifications: 

  • Bachelor's degree AND 
  • Three (3) years of experience teaching at the high school and middle school level preferred AND Meet requirements for Highly Qualified Teacher (HQT) in subject area under No Child Left Behind (NCLB) 
  • Certificates and Licenses: Appropriate state teaching certification for English Language Arts, Grades 7-12.
